Abstract

nova nuclease omni-50 crispr. a presente invenção fornece uma composição de ocorrência não natural compreendendo uma nuclease crispr compreendendo uma sequência com pelo menos 95% de identidade com a sequência de aminoácidos de seq id no: 3 ou uma molécula de ácido nucleico compreendendo uma sequência que codifica a nuclease crispr.
